2.
Lower load.
a.
Check to make sure that load can be lowered
without contacting extended outrigger or crane
carrier. If necessary, retract boom, (step 3) or
rotate boom (step 5) enough to assure safe load
lowering.
b.
Loop hand pump pressure hose out from under
hydraulic tank cover and carry loose end up onto
superstructure to hoist (main or auxiliary as
applicable).
c.
Uncouple hoist brake release quick coupler of
hoist supporting load.
d.
Install loose end of hand pump pressure hose to
half of quick coupler leading to hoist brake.
e.
Pump hand pump lever. By pumping the handle,
hydraulic pressure is applied to the hoist brake,
releasing the brake and slowly lowering the load.
f.
Disconnect hand pump pressure line and
reconnect hoist brake release quick coupler after
load has been lowered to ground.
3.
Retract boom.
NOTE
Retracting the boom is a two person
operation.
a.
Carry loose end of hand pump pressure line onto
superstructure.
b.
Open cover on control valve compartment
(behind cab).
c.
Locate tele-rear steer-lift valve bank (center of
control valve compartment).
d.
Remove dust cover on male coupler installed on
inlet section of valve bank. Connect hand pump
pressure hose at coupler.
e.
Instruct operator in cab to pull back on TELE
control lever. Hold lever in this position.
f.
Pump hand pump lever. By pumping the handle,
hydraulic pressure is applied to the telescope
cylinder
control
valve
causing
the
boom
telescope section to slowly retract.
g.
Return TELE control lever to neutral position
after boom has been retracted.
h.
Disconnect hand pump pressure hose at control
valve bank and install dust cap on male
coupling.
